Prediction of SNOs between GOES-16 and NOAA-20 Satellite Orbit:

Table of predicted SNOs for the next 14.0 days since TLE Epoch: 4/16/2023
Index Date Time (GOES-16) GOES-16 Lat,Lon NOAA-20 Lat,Lon Distance(km) Time Diff (sec)
1 04/16/2023 06:33:08 -0.04, -75.22 0.23, -76.53 148.91 80
2 04/17/2023 06:11:43 -0.04, -75.23 -0.75, -71.99 368.37 80
3 04/18/2023 18:36:21 0.03, -75.25 -0.42, -77.30 233.47 80
4 04/19/2023 18:14:57 0.04, -75.26 0.62, -72.77 284.33 80
5 04/21/2023 06:39:25 -0.03, -75.28 0.58, -78.04 314.05 80
6 04/22/2023 06:18:01 -0.04, -75.30 -0.42, -73.50 203.92 80
7 04/23/2023 18:42:38 0.03, -75.33 -0.74, -78.81 397.16 80
8 04/24/2023 18:21:14 0.03, -75.34 0.25, -74.28 121.24 80
9 04/26/2023 06:45:42 -0.02, -75.37 0.94, -79.54 476.06 80
10 04/27/2023 06:24:19 -0.02, -75.39 -0.12, -75.02 42.67 80
11 04/29/2023 18:30:11 0.02, -75.46 -0.07, -75.79 38.06 80
